The major determinants of the roles in which a psychiatric nurse engages are:
 
  a. personal preference and age.
  b. local custom and physician support.
  c. state law and personal qualifications.
  d. work setting and personal preference.

Answer to Question 1

C
While the other options may be contributors to role identification, state law is the primary determinant of the roles nurses may assume in any state.
